ICON 05-11 Toyota Hilux 0-3in Stage 5 Suspension System w/Billet Uca

ICONSKU: ICOK53140

Price:
Sale price$4,438.44 USD
Stock:
Re-stocking soon

Description

Check out these other products:

Recently viewed